RR posted:
Sky don't have any Olympic rights. The entire European rights are with Discovery (who own Eurosport) until 2024, with the exception that 2020 rights had been sold in France and the UK - and the UK rights holder (the BBC) has done a deal with Discovery across the years. Any other rights are sub-let from Discovery - e.g. to adhere to local listed events rules.

I thought the Olympics legally have to be on free-to-air in the UK?
